Sorghum Making Festival

September 17, 2016 @ 10:00 am - 3:00 pm

This is a unique event that allows visitors to view the old-fashioned way of making sorghum. Sorghum is a plant that was once plentifully grown in the area to make molasses. It is must see to watch the mules power the old mill press as the green juice from the sorghum cane is squeezed out before being boiled. Visitors can also taste food cooked over an open hearth in the historic cabin. Regular admission will be charged while members are free.
